Phosphosiderite Vs Azurite Fracture

Fracture is an important parameter when you compare Phosphosiderite and Azurite Physical Properties. It is necessary to understand the significance of these properties, before you compare Phosphosiderite Vs Azurite fracture. Whenever a gemstone chip breaks, it leaves a characteristic line along its breakage. Such lines are known as fracture and are used to identify the gemstones in their initial stages of production when they are in the form of rough minerals. Fracture is usually described with the terms “fibrous” and “splintery” to denote a fracture that usually leaves elongated and sharp edges. Fracture observed in Phosphosiderite is Uneven. Azurite fracture is Conchoidal.
